  • Publication number: 20030236345
    Abstract: Conventional binders require water for granulation, are poor in shape retention, generate a large amount of smoke when used in granulated moldings, thus deteriorating the working atmosphere, and causes excessive heating of granulated moldings, and therefore there are many disadvantages to limit their use. The binder of the invention is compounded with a resin having a softening point suitable as a binder resin for toners, preferably 100° C. or less, for example polyol resin, styrene-acrylic copolymer or polyester resin. As the binder, waste toners can be utilized. The binder does not require addition of water and is excellent in water resistance, and is thus effective for production of steel-making flux particularly from aluminum residues such as alumidoloss and aluminum ash.
